Discover the essential insights of international law in International Law Reports: Volume 127, published by Cambridge University Press in 2005. This comprehensive hardback edition spans an impressive 918 pages and provides in-depth analyses of pivotal legal opinions from the United States Court of Appeals and Supreme Court, including the landmark case Sosa v. Alvarez-Machain. Additionally, Volume 127 examines significant cases from Austria, Belgium, France, the Netherlands, and Portugal, focusing on critical issues of state and diplomatic immunity.
